3,3'-(p-Phenyl-ene)bis-(3,4-dihydro-2H-1,3-benzoxazine)
Abstract:
Mol-ecules of the title compound, C(22)H(20)N(2)O(2), are situated on crystallographic centres of symmetry. The oxazinane ring adopts a sofa conformation. Mol-ecules are linked into cyclic centrosymmetric dimers via C-H⋯O hydrogen bonds with the motif R(2) (2)(6). In addition to the C-H⋯O inter-actions, the crystal structure is also stabilized by C-H⋯π inter-actions.

Nomenclature of Aromatic Compounds with Multiple Substituents
For disubstituted benzene derivatives, with two groups attached to the benzene ring, three constitutional isomers are possible. For example, consider dimethyl benzene, often called xylene, where the second methyl group can be substituted at the second, third, or fourth carbon.
